Overview
The TLV2472AIDR is a part of the TLV247x family of CMOS rail-to-rail input/output operational amplifiers produced by Texas Instruments. This device is known for its high performance, low power consumption, and robust features, making it suitable for a wide range of applications. The TLV2472AIDR is a dual-channel operational amplifier that offers a balance between supply current and AC performance, with a gain-bandwidth product of 2.8 MHz and a slew rate of 1.5 V/μs. It operates over a supply voltage range of 2.7V to 6.0V and is fully specified across an industrial temperature range of –40°C to +125°C.
Key Specifications
Parameter | Typical Value | Unit |
---|---|---|
Supply Voltage (VDD) | 2.7 to 6.0 | V |
Input Offset Voltage (VIO) | 250 | μV |
Input Bias Current (IIB) | 2.5 | pA |
Supply Current per Channel (IDD) | 600 | μA |
Gain-Bandwidth Product | 2.8 | MHz |
Slew Rate | 1.5 | V/μs |
Output Drive Capability | ±35 mA | mA |
Shutdown Supply Current (IDD(SHDN)) | 350 nA/ch at 3V, 1000 nA/ch at 5V | nA |
Common-Mode Rejection Ratio (CMRR) | 61 to 78 dB | dB |
Power Supply Rejection Ratio (PSRR) | 74 to 90 dB | dB |
Key Features
- CMOS Rail-To-Rail Input/Output: The TLV2472AIDR features rail-to-rail input and output capabilities, allowing it to operate effectively across the entire supply voltage range.
- Low Supply Current: It consumes only 600 μA per channel, making it suitable for power-sensitive applications.
- High-Drive Capability: The amplifier can drive loads up to ±35 mA.
- Ultra-Low Power Shutdown Mode: The device includes a shutdown feature that reduces the supply current to as low as 350 nA per channel at 3V, conserving battery life in portable applications.
- Wide Operating Temperature Range: Fully specified across an industrial temperature range of –40°C to +125°C.
- Compact Packaging: Available in TSSOP and other compact packages, making it ideal for high-density circuits.
